There are at least four kinds of context clues that are quite common: Synonym (or repeat context clue): An author will use more than one word that means the same thing.For example, there may be a complex word followed by a restatement using a simpler word in the same or following sentence: Felipe is a miser.He’s always been cheap. Context clues provide information about how a word fits in with the ideas around it. The word may even appear in the following sentence.
